Изузимање задатака које покрећете у Басху

Понекад треба да извршимо наредбу, на пример, променимо дозволе фасцикле и њеног садржаја, међутим желимо да се ова промена НЕ примењује на одређену датотеку или на одређену фасциклу ... чак и када се налази у фасцикли изнад ње. коју извршавамо наредбу.

Да бих боље разумео, имам фасциклу (евиденција) и у њему 4 датотеке (доц.ткт, филе.мп4, лист.ткт и тхесис.доц), Желим да променим дозволу тих датотека тако да само власник може приступити, и то осим са листа.ткт, да желим да сви могу да виде, односно да не мењају дозволе.

Сумирање:

  • доц.ткт, филе.мп4 и тхесис.доц САМО власник може да прегледа
  • лист.ткт могу видети сви, односно не желим да им се дозволе разликују.

Да бих то постигао, могу да променим дозволе за све датотеке, а затим и дозволе за лист.ткт тако да их има као и пре. Ово би била два реда ... али, као и готово увек у Линуку, постоји начин за оптимизацију 😉

треснути

Да видимо како:

  1. Да бисмо променили дозволе којима само власник може приступити, користићемо: цхмод КСНУМКС
  2. Да бисте променили дозволе за све датотеке у тој фасцикли (Сећам се да се зове: датотеке) користићемо: записи /
  3. Да бисмо изузели датотеку лист.ткт, користићемо: /!(лист.ткт)

Другим речима, коначна наредба би била:

chmod 700 archivos/!(lista.txt)

То је тако једноставно, ево снимка екрана дозвола пре датотека у тој фасцикли, извршења наредбе, а затим како су дозволе:
изузми-цхмод-басх

У случају да желимо да изузмемо више датотека, на пример листа.ткт плус теза.доц , можемо раздвојити те датотеке са | … то је:

chmod 700 archivos/!(lista.txt|tesis.doc)

Шта је једноставно? 😀

Па, ништа више за додати, то је једноставност, али када радите са великим количинама информација, то вам може уштедети дан 😉

и-лове-бин-басх_би-кзкггаара


Оставите свој коментар

Ваша емаил адреса неће бити објављена. Обавезна поља су означена са *

*

*

  1. За податке одговоран: Мигуел Ангел Гатон
  2. Сврха података: Контрола нежељене поште, управљање коментарима.
  3. Легитимација: Ваш пристанак
  4. Комуникација података: Подаци се неће преносити трећим лицима, осим по законској обавези.
  5. Похрана података: База података коју хостује Оццентус Нетворкс (ЕУ)
  6. Права: У било ком тренутку можете ограничити, опоравити и избрисати своје податке.

  1.   Ерицк дијо

    Истина ми никада не би пала на памет, да искључим, иако сам понекад наишла на ову дилему, поздрав

  2.   Ник дијо

    Одличан САВЕТ, поздрав

  3.   Јосе Емилио Бадиа Валдес дијо

    Казе, ја сам емилио дел ипи цеперо бонилла, како си? Хвала на чланку, послужио ми је количину

    1.    КЗКГ ^ Гаара дијо

      Здраво, како си дете?

  4.   ПегасусОнлине дијо

    Врло добар !!!!!

    Хвала што делите